The Secret Behind DeepSeek’s Success
Instead of relying on high-end quantum advancements, DeepSeek R1 uses two groundbreaking techniques:
✅ Sparsity Optimization — It eliminates unnecessary neural connections while maintaining performance.
✅ Multi-Head Latent Attention — A technique that compresses memory cache, reducing hardware demands.
The result? A powerful AI model that doesn’t require Nvidia’s best chips or futuristic quantum computers.
